Gestions des utilisateurs sur un disk boot

Soyez le premier à donner votre avis sur cette source.

Vue 3 271 fois - Téléchargée 365 fois

Description

Le code permet de gérer l'utilisation de votre disque dur afin que votre petit frère ne vienne pas trop y foutre le boxon!!!

Source / Exemple :


Voir le zip 

'New : mise à jour :
'pour Fermer Windows ss WinXp :
'Ds un module, mettre 
Declare Function ExitWindows Lib "user32" Alias "ExitWindowsEx" (ByVal dwReserved As Long, ByVal uReturnCode As Long) As Long

'ensuite, lorsque WinXp doit fermer mettre
Call ExitWindows(4, dwReserved)

'En fait, cela n'éteind pas l'ordi mais ferme la session. C déjà pas mal.

Conclusion :


Il y a certains bugs qui st expliqués dans le fichier lisez moi.
Cependant, s'il y en ki savent comment cacher une appli de la liste des tâches sous WinXp ou ki savent comment éteindre le micro (tjs ss WinXp), je suis preneur de vosu sources. MERCI

Codes Sources

A voir également

Ajouter un commentaire

Commentaires

NewSky
Messages postés
86
Date d'inscription
dimanche 27 janvier 2002
Statut
Membre
Dernière intervention
20 février 2009
-
Merci bcp pr tes infos cyrilp.
cs_cyrilp
Messages postés
140
Date d'inscription
mercredi 4 octobre 2000
Statut
Membre
Dernière intervention
12 août 2009
-
Source SYMPA !!!
un pti' 9/10 ;)

Pour eteindre, essaye plutot ExitWindowsEx que ExitWindows comme ceci :

Const EWX_LOGOFF = 0
Const EWX_SHUTDOWN = 1
Const EWX_REBOOT = 2
Const EWX_FORCE = 4

Private Declare Function ExitWindowsEx Lib "user32" (ByVal uFlags As Long, ByVal dwReserved As Long) As Long

Private Sub ExWin()
' Pour rebooter en FORCANT le "quitage" (???) des autres appli'
call ExitWindowsEx(EWX_FORCE Or EWX_REBOOT, 0)

' ou encore
' pour ETEINDRE le PC toujours "en forcant"
call ExitWindowsEx(EWX_FORCE Or EWX_SHUTDOWN, 0)

' et enfin
' pour seulement fermer la session
call ExitWindowsEx(EWX_FORCE Or EWX_LOGOFF, 0)
End Sub
cs_bibs
Messages postés
11
Date d'inscription
mardi 9 juillet 2002
Statut
Membre
Dernière intervention
20 septembre 2002
-
cool mais comment on fait sous linux?:)
je plaisanttttttte!!! bon c'est mon humour linuxien vu ue je suis sous vb que depuis quelque semaine et je dois dire que ce langage est top cool
comme quoi la simplicité peut etre efficace
NewSky
Messages postés
86
Date d'inscription
dimanche 27 janvier 2002
Statut
Membre
Dernière intervention
20 février 2009
-
Merci à toi Sirocooo.
Ca marche super bien.

Par contre Si qq'un d'autre sait comment éteindre la machine ss WinXp, merci d'avance.
Sirocooo
Messages postés
412
Date d'inscription
mercredi 19 décembre 2001
Statut
Membre
Dernière intervention
7 avril 2008
1 -
n'écoute pas les fouteur de m... comme jack

tu mérite 9/10 pour ton appli.
rendre une apli invisible : app.taskvisible=false (ca equivaut à la rendre 'service')

Vous n'êtes pas encore membre ?

inscrivez-vous, c'est gratuit et ça prend moins d'une minute !

Les membres obtiennent plus de réponses que les utilisateurs anonymes.

Le fait d'être membre vous permet d'avoir un suivi détaillé de vos demandes et codes sources.

Le fait d'être membre vous permet d'avoir des options supplémentaires.